We demonstrated symmetric and asymmetric supercapacitors (SSCs and ASCs) based on core/shell-like Ni–Co oxide@cotton//Fe2O3–carbon nanotubes@cotton that are capable of storing a remarkable amount of energy, while retaining a high power density and long cycle life.

Metallic nanostructures have attracted the interest of researchers due to their fundamental importance and potential applications in nanodevices, sensors and catalysts. Co-AAO nanocomposites were obtained by using a sol-gel method that uses ultrasonic vibrations to induce the penetration of a colloidal solution through the pores of an anodized aluminum oxide (AAO) template. The AAO template, with the sol into its pores, was annealed at 648 K. The entire dip-anneal-dip�process was repeated three times. Finally, the metal nanostructures were formed by further annealing at 873 K in hydrogen atmosphere for 1 h. The morphology and structure of Co-AAO were investigated by using SEM, HRTEM, XRD and EPR methods.
